The issue revolves around Governor Godwin Obaseki’s proposal to establish seven Traditional Councils within the seven local governments of Edo South. According to public information, this move has been perceived as an attempt to undermine the authority and supremacy of the Oba and the Benin Kingdom.
In response, the Oba of Benin suspended the enigies and chiefs who were reportedly supportive of Obaseki’s proposal, viewing their actions as a direct challenge to his authority, and now the chiefs are in court to challenge their suspension.

Reason for the Protest: Senator Adams Oshiomhole explained that he organized residents of Ogun State to protest against former President Olusegun Obasanjo’s fuel subsidy removal because he doubted the administration’s ability to distribute the benefits fairly to ordinary citizens.....KINDLY READ THE FULL STORY HERE▶
-
-
Event Context: The revelation was made at the University of Lagos (UNILAG) during the seventh national discourse hosted by ‘The Companion’, an association of Muslim men in business and the professions.
-
Mobilizing Support: Recounting his time as NLC President, Oshiomhole noted that he rallied locals in Abeokuta—including key figures like Senator Afolabi Salisu—alongside UNILAG students and workers to oppose the policy.
-
Systemic Doubts: He emphasized that while the government had the power to remove the subsidy, it lacked the proper systems needed to ensure the savings reached the poor.
